For your friend who enjoys amateur astronomy and telescope observation, there are several meaningful and personal gift ideas to consider. These gifts will cater to their passion for stargazing and enhance their overall experience.
1. Quality Telescope Eyepiece Set: Help your friend enhance their telescope observation by gifting them a high-quality set of eyepieces. Look for a set that includes a variety of eyepieces with different magnifications, filters, and a sturdy carrying case. This will allow your friend to explore various celestial objects with different levels of detail.
2. Star Chart or Planisphere: A star chart or planisphere is a handy tool for amateur astronomers as it helps them navigate the night sky. Look for a map that covers the specific latitude and longitude of your friend's location. Additionally, consider a glow-in-the-dark version, as it can be extremely useful during observing sessions.
3. Book on Astronomy: A book on astronomy is a thoughtful and educational gift for any amateur astronomer. Choose a book that covers a wide range of topics, from the history of astronomy to practical tips for telescope observation. Some popular recommendations include "The Backyard Astronomer's Guide" by Terence Dickinson and Alan Dyer, or "NightWatch: A Practical Guide to Viewing the Universe" by Terence Dickinson.

5. Astrophotography Accessories: If your friend is interested in astrophotography, there are several accessories that can enhance their experience. Consider gifting them a star tracker, which helps capture long-exposure images of the night sky, or a remote shutter release, which allows for crisp and stable shots. These accessories will enable them to delve into a new dimension of astronomy and capture breathtaking images.
